What is Consular Authentication ?

According to the international practice and Chinese consular practice, the purpose of consular authentication is to make the notarial certificate issued by one country recognized by the relevant departments in the territory of another country and have legal effect, so that the legal effect of the document will not be affected by the doubt of the authenticity of the seal and signature on the document.Consular authentication by Chinese embassies and consulates abroad is an activity to confirm the seals and signatures of foreign diplomatic departments or certification bodies on the documents applying for consular authentication. If the documents of various countries are used in China, they need to be certified by the Chinese Embassy of the country where they are located before the relevant departments of China can approve them. This process is consular certification, also known as consular legalization.

Why should we do Consular Authentication service?

China has not yet acceded to the Hague Convention, which cancels the requirement of legalization of foreign official documents. Therefore, any document issued from abroad can not be annotated for use in China. On the contrary, these documents must be legalized according to their purposes.

What materials do consuls need to provide for legalization?

1.Consular authentication application form 

2.Copy of passport 

3.Power of attorney 

4.The original document certified by the Ministry of foreign trade
